Official abstract text for this publication.
Unscented and low scented malodor control compositions are provided. The malodor control compositions are suitable for a variety of applications, including use on plastic films or in fabric and air freshening products.

What is claimed: 1. A malodor control composition comprising: a perfume mixture comprising methyl palmitate, vetivert acetate, and cedryl methyl ether, and optionally comprising farnesol, undecylenic aldehyde, florhydral, helional, and vertofix couer for reducing malodors. 2. The malodor control composition of claim 1 wherein said perfume mixture further comprises at least one volatile aldehyde selected from the group consisting of floral super, 2-ethoxy Benzylaldehyde, 2-isopropyl-5-methyl-2-hexenal, 5-methyl Furfural, 5-methyl-thiophene-carboxaldehyde, p-anisaldehyde, Benzylaldehyde, Cinnamic aldehyde, Decyl aldehyde, Ligustral, Lyral, Melonal, o-anisaldehyde, P.T. Bucinal, Thiophene carboxaldehyde, trans-4-Decenal, trans 2,4-Nonadienal, Undecyl aldehyde, and mixtures thereof. 3. The malodor control composition of claim 1 wherein said perfume mixture comprises about 30% to about 100% methyl palmitate, vetivert acetate, and cedryl methyl ether for reducing malodors. 4. The malodor control composition of claim 1 wherein said perfume mixture further comprises a volatile aldehyde mixture selected from the group consisting of: Intreleven Aldehyde 5 wt. % Florhydral 10 wt. % Floral Super 25 wt. % Scentenal 10 wt. % Cymal 25 wt. % o-anisaldehyde 25 wt. % (“Accord A”); Intreleven Aldehyde 2 wt. % Florhydral 20 wt. % Floral Super 10 wt. % Scentenal 5 wt. % Cymal 25 wt. % Floralozone 10 wt. % Adoxal 1 wt. % Methyl Nonyl Acetaldehyde 1 wt. % Melonal 1 wt. % o-anisaldehyde 25 wt. % (“Accord B”); Intreleven Aldehyde 2 wt. % Florhydral 10 wt. % Floral Super 5 wt. % Scentenal 2 wt. % Cymal 15 wt. % Floralozone 12 wt. % Adoxal 1 wt. % Methyl Nonyl 1 wt. % Acetaldehyde Melonal 1 wt. % Flor Acetate 11.8 wt. % Frutene 7 wt. % Helional 5 wt. % Bourgeonal 2 wt. % Linalool 10 wt. % Benzaldehyde 0.2 wt. % o-anisaldehyde 15 wt. % (“Accord C”); and mixtures thereof. 5. The malodor control composition of claim 1 wherein said perfume mixture further comprises about 1% to about 10% of Accord A, by weight of said perfume mixture. 6. The malodor control composition of claim 1 wherein said perfume mixture is present in an amount from about 50% to about 100%, by weight of said malodor control composition. 7. The malodor control composition of claim 1 further comprising an acid catalyst present in an amount of about 0.1% to about 1.5%, by weight of said malodor control composition. 8. The malodor control composition of claim 7 wherein said acid catalyst has a vapor pressure of about 0.01 to about 2 torr at 25° C. 9. The malodor control composition of claim 7 wherein said acid catalyst is a carboxylic acid. 10. The malodor control composition of claim 9 wherein said acid catalyst is 5-methyl thiophene carboxylic acid. 11. The malodor control composition of claim 1 wherein said composition has a pH of about 4 to about 6.5. 12. The malodor control composition of claim 1 further comprising an ingredient selected from the group consisting of: odor masking agents, odor blocking agents, diluents, and mixtures thereof. 13. A plastic film comprising a perfume mixture comprising at least 2 perfume ingredients selected from the group consisting of: undecylenic aldehyde, methyl palmitate, vetivert acetate, farnesol, and mixtures thereof, wherein said perfume mixture reduces malodors in the air.
